Outsourcing Game Development: A Smart Strategy for Businesses
In today's rapidly evolving technological landscape, the demand for high-quality gaming solutions is burgeoning. As a result, many companies are turning to outsourcing game development as a strategic approach to enhance their productivity and innovation. In this comprehensive guide, we will explore the multifaceted aspects of outsourcing game development, from its benefits to tips on choosing the right outsourcing partner, and how to navigate challenges effectively.
Understanding Outsourcing Game Development
Outsourcing is a business practice where companies delegate specific tasks or projects to external service providers, allowing them to focus on their core competencies. In the realm of gaming, outsourcing encompasses various stages, including concept development, art creation, programming, and quality assurance.
Why Outsource Game Development?
The decision to outsource game development can be driven by several factors:
- Cost Efficiency: Outsourcing can significantly reduce development costs. Companies can lower their expenses by leveraging global talent and resources.
- Access to Expertise: Many outsourcing firms specialize in gaming development and bring extensive experience and knowledge to the table.
- Focus on Core Activities: By outsourcing non-core activities, businesses can devote more time to strategy, marketing, and other critical areas.
- Scalability: Outsourcing enables companies to easily scale their projects up or down based on requirements without the overhead of permanent hires.
- Innovation and Creativity: Collaborating with diverse teams can lead to fresh ideas and innovative approaches to game design and development.
Choosing the Right Outsourcing Partner
Choosing the right partner for outsourcing game development is crucial for the success of your project. Here are essential factors to consider:
Evaluate Expertise and Experience
Research potential partners thoroughly to understand their expertise. Look for:
- Portfolio: A strong portfolio showcasing previous projects similar to yours.
- Client Testimonials: Positive feedback from previous clients can provide insight into their reliability and quality.
- Technical Skills: The team should possess relevant technical skills, including knowledge of the latest game development tools and technologies.
Consider Cultural Fit
The cultural alignment between your business and the outsourcing partner can impact collaboration:
- Time Zone Differences: Evaluate how time zone differences may affect communication and project timelines.
- Communication Style: Ensure that the outsourcing team understands your vision and can communicate effectively.
- Work Ethic: Consider the work culture and ethics of the outsourcing team. A shared understanding of commitment and quality can enhance cooperation.
Benefits of Outsourcing Game Development
Outsourcing game development offers multiple advantages that can propel your business forward:
1. Access to Global Talent
Outsourcing allows companies to tap into a global talent pool. This access not only enhances creativity but also allows businesses to hire specialists who may be scarce in their local market.
2. Accelerated Time to Market
With dedicated resources working on development, outsourcing can significantly reduce the time required to bring a game to market.
3. Flexibility and Adaptability
Outsourcing allows businesses to adapt quickly to changing demands and focus their internal resources on critical business functions.
4. Risk Mitigation
Sharing responsibilities with an outsourcing partner helps mitigate business risks. You can better manage the uncertainties associated with game development processes by distributing tasks.
5. Focus on Innovation
By outsourcing mundane tasks, your internal team can concentrate on creative and innovative strategies, ultimately leading to a more compelling end product.
Challenges of Outsourcing Game Development
While outsourcing offers numerous advantages, it also comes with challenges:
1. Communication Barriers
Language and cultural differences can lead to misunderstandings. Maintaining clear communication strategies is crucial for effective collaboration.
2. Quality Control
Ensuring that the outsourcing partner maintains high-quality standards is vital. Establish clear metrics for quality and performance right from the beginning.
3. Intellectual Property Concerns
Safeguarding your intellectual property in outsourced projects is critical. Ensure there are robust contracts and agreements to protect your interests.
4. Project Management
Effective project management is essential to coordinate efforts between your in-house team and the outsourcing partner. Utilizing project management tools can help overcome this challenge.
Best Practices for Successful Outsourcing
1. Define Clear Objectives
Establish clear goals and expectations for the outsourcing project. This, coupled with a well-defined scope, can help ensure that all parties are aligned.
2. Build Strong Relationships
Invest time in building a strong, collaborative relationship with your outsourcing partner. This can significantly enhance communication and trust throughout the project.
3. Implement Agile Methodologies
Utilizing agile project management methodologies can increase flexibility and responsiveness throughout the development process.
4. Regular Check-Ins
Establish a schedule of regular check-ins to assess progress, address challenges, and tweak processes as necessary.
Embracing the Future of Game Development
The landscape of game development is changing rapidly, with innovations in technology constantly reshaping the industry. By embracing outsourcing game development, companies can not only remain competitive but can also innovate faster and more effectively.
Conclusion
In conclusion, outsourcing game development presents a compelling opportunity for businesses to enhance their operational efficiency, reduce costs, and gain access to a wealth of talent and creativity. By understanding the benefits and challenges inherent in this approach and adhering to the best practices outlined above, you can position your business to thrive in the dynamic gaming industry. As the demand for innovative gaming solutions continues to grow, those who effectively leverage outsourcing will undoubtedly stand out in the market.
Call to Action
If you are considering outsourcing game development, now is the time to take action. Contact Pingle Studio today to learn how we can help you create exceptional gaming experiences that engage players and drive success in your business.